Faculty Instructions for Reserving a CLAS Van.
CLAS Motorpool Vans are for CLAS faculty on a first-come, first-served basis and is a free service. Each van can transport up to fifteen people and can be used for day trips as well as extended travel. To get started, the faculty and the driver must complete the registered driver form and complete the driver training. Please read through the guidelines below and view our website.
Register with the CLAS Van Pool
- Become a registered driver by completing the on-line form found on the website CLAS Van Pool - College of Liberal Arts and Sciences Laboratory Operations and Resources - Grand Valley State University .
- GVSU public safety will check your driver’s background history and send determination notice to you
- If you fail the background check then you are given information on how to dispute it
- If you pass then we can move forward with the reservation arrangements after you watch the videotraining for 15 passenger vans, complete and pass the Van Motorpool test #14 in Blackboard, andcheck availability in the calendar for the dates and times you need a reservation.
- Registered drivers can find the Van Motorpool test #14 on Blackboard in the Environmental Health Organization section.
- All registered drivers must be 21 years of age or older
- Drivers must have a valid State of Michigan driver’s license
- Drivers must pass the background check done by GVSU public safety prior to driving a CLAS van
- Background checks expire every year on June 30 and must be re-run
- Drivers must watch the provided video about driving a 15-passenger cargo van and pass the VanMotorpool test #14 in Blackboard before driving a CLAS van
Making a Reservation
- Check availability for your dates and times in the calendar and email Heather Shenefield ([email protected]) for reservation assistance.
- An email confirmation will be sent to you prior to the day you will need to pick the van up. CLAS vans are parked in the KHS parking lot behind the KHS building in the parking spots with the signs that say,“Biology parking only”. The parking lot is called the GVSU MP lot.
Picking up your reserved van.
- The CLAS van keys are kept in a lock box located to the left of the elevator in the loading dock area of KHS 1141. (You will need a key card to access the space)
- Prior to leaving the parking lot, please do a walk around and make sure the van tires and body all look in good condition. This is a simple way to contribute to safety and accountability. If you notice anything, please email Heather Shenefield ([email protected]).
Returning from your trip
- After you complete your trip, please remove all the equipment that you brought on the trip.
- Send an email to Heather Shenefield ([email protected]) if gas is at ½ tank or less.
- Make sure you park the van and lock it up in the MP lot behind the KHS building in one of the parking spaces (marked “Biology parking only” if available).
- Remember to return the van key to the lock box in the loading dock area of KHS building.
- If you find something of value in the van that does not belong to anybody in your group, you can bring it into the loading dock area and leave a note with it on the table and email Heather Shenefield ([email protected]). She will take it to the biology office lost and found and then it will be turned over to Public Safety lost and found at the end of the semester.
Other Important Information
- Insurance and registration paperwork and a flashlight will be in the glove compartment.
- First aid kits will be kept up front between the passenger and driver seats of the vans.
- Snow brush and ice scraper will be kept behind the front two seats of the vans in the winter.
- EZ Pass toll readers are provided in all vans.
- Contact Aaron Perry at (616) 890-0434 or [email protected] on the weekend or after business hours regarding questions about access to the vans.
- Roadside assistance information is available in the glove compartment of the vans through the Merchant Fleet company #877-870-4999
- Departments are expected to pay for their own gas for overnight or long-distance travel and return the vans with a full tank of gas to the KHS parking lot.
